I do not have a smart phone or Internet at home (access only at library or senior center) and want to make old-fashioned "flash cards" of chess positions to learn openings. Is there anyway to copy a position I generate in Explorer or another program onto a Word or another document so that I can print it to make flash cards? I can think of many situations where I am killing time, don't have access to a computer or the Internet and could use those cards to learn what moves to make in various positions.

Martin_Stahl

You can screenshot the board and paste in the image into Word. The Snipping Tool in Windows is an easy way to just grab the image of the board/position.
